Trade paperback. The head of the BBC Writers' Academy explores the fundamental structure underneath all narrative forms, from film and TV to theatre and novel-writing.
Synopsis
We all love stories. Many of us love to tell them, and even dream of making a living from it too. But what is a story? Hundreds of books about screenwriting and storytelling have been written, but none of them ask 'Why?' Why do we tell stories? And why do all stories function in an eerily similar way? This title deals with these questions.
